Object Detection
Many robot vacuums get stuck on cords as well as pet toys and socks when trying to clean carpeted floors. That's why it's important to get rid of these areas before you turn on the robot cleaner. The best automatic vacuum cleaner models feature obstacle detection to help with this. The technology makes use of sensors to detect obstacles that are large and then move around them, preventing the robot from bumping into them or breaking them. This helps you save time by not having to put away socks, shoes and cords before you start cleaning, and also stops the robot from getting caught in these objects.
Most robots use multiple sensors to determine where they are in the space and how to move about it. Some robots employ the two technologies simultaneously, using lasers to map the floor while sensors determine their current orientation within the space. This lets them know where they are in relation to the room layout even when furniture is moved. Others use 3D time of flight (ToF) technology, which measures the way light reflects off objects to create a model of the environment. This gives them a clear understanding of the space but it may not be sufficient to identify thin or transparent objects.

Object Avoidance
Many robot vacuums feature objects avoidance, which means that they use sensors to identify miscellaneous objects and keep away from them. This is a critical feature of robot vacuum cleaners since it allows them to move around your living spaces more quickly and efficiently by not hitting the furniture or walls repeatedly. It also reduces the chance of getting stuck on the pet's toys or underneath the sofa.
The model can recognize up to 30 different types of obstacles2 including cables, furniture and shoes by using binocular or monocular vision. The model then improves and learns over time. This technology works well for all kinds of environments, but it may not be as accurate in dim light or with objects that have a similar color to the surrounding flooring or wall.

Self-Emptying
The outsourcing of vacuuming to a robot will save you time and ensure that your floors look better than you could do on your own. But one of the downsides is that a robotic vac collects more debris on each pass, so its dust bin is filled quicker. Self-emptying robot vacuums are the answer. They store the dirt they accumulate in a larger storage compartment situated in the robot's charging dock. In general, you can expect to empty these compartments few times a month or less.
It is also necessary to replace the robot's dust bag in accordance with its size, so you should choose a bin that has a large capacity. Some models can store dust for up to two weeks, which can lower the need for maintenance.
